4 # --------------------------------------------------------------------------------------------
 
    6 # Auxiliary script to compare two pre-calibrations.
 
    8 # --------------------------------------------------------------------------------------------
 
   10 if [ -z $JPP_DIR ]; then
 
   11     echo "Variable JPP_DIR undefined."
 
   15 source $JPP_DIR/setenv.sh $JPP_DIR >& /dev/null
 
   18 set_variable  OPTION                 -O 1
 
   21     usage "$script <directory> <directory>"
 
   24 if (( $# != 2 )); then
 
   25     fatal "Wrong number of arguments."
 
   30 source JAcousticsToolkit.sh
 
   34     FILE=detector_initial.datx
 
   36     echo -n "Comparing $FILE "
 
   40         -b $DIR[2]/$FILE                  >& /dev/null
 
   43         echo "$GREEN OK $RESET"
 
   45         echo "$RED differ $RESET"
 
   51     for FILE in $ACOUSTICS_KEYS[*]; do
 
   53         if [[ $FILE == "tripod" ]]; then
 
   59         echo -n "Comparing $FILE"
 
   63             $DIR[2]/$FILE                 >& /dev/null
 
   66             echo "$GREEN OK $RESET"
 
   68             echo "$RED differ $RESET"
 
   75     for FILE in $DIR[1]/*_toashort.root; do
 
   77         echo -n "Comparing ${FILE:t} "
 
   81             -f ${FILE/$DIR[1]/$DIR[2]}    >& /dev/null
 
   84             echo "$GREEN OK $RESET"
 
   86             echo "$RED differ $RESET"
 
   93     for FILE in $DIR[1]/*_event.root; do
 
   95         echo -n "Comparing ${FILE:t} " 
 
  100             -f ${FILE/$DIR[1]/$DIR[2]}    >& /dev/null
 
  102         if (( $? == 0)); then
 
  103             echo "$GREEN OK $RESET"
 
  105             echo "$RED differ $RESET"